SPECIAL MIRACLES

SPECIAL MIRACLES

Acts 19:11 ¶ Now God worked unusual miracles by the hands of Paul,

Now to me, all miracles are special. Luke described the miracles in Ephesus as special or unusual miracles. Dick Mills called them “special specials”. Paul had seen lame people healed, and blind people restored, and even saw a dead boy raised back to life but these miracles were different. What was the difference? It seems to me the big difference was the volume of miracles. It was as if miracles were in the air. Now what could precipitate such an amazing season of miracles? I think the key was saturation. Not just any kind of saturation, but a long season soaking in the very atmosphere of heaven.
This season of miracles happened after Paul had met with twelve Baptists at a prayer meeting in Ephesus. (I call them Baptists because they had been baptized in water for repentance but had not been baptized in the Holy Spirit). After Paul shared with them about the Holy Spirit he laid his hands upon them. (How would you like to have Paul lay his hands on you?”) Suddenly, the Holy Spirit came upon them and they began to pray in tongues and prophesy (so much for the Baptist thing). They were all filled with the Holy Spirit, this was the beginning of a season of spiritual saturation.
Shortly after this Paul began to hold daily meetings in the School of Tyrannus. These daily meetings went on for two years (the famous Azusa Street meetings only went on for 18 months). It says in some of the old greek manuscripts that these meetings were conducted daily from 11 am until 4 pm. Wow, can you imagine the atmosphere in that place? Experiencing 5 hour meetings led by the Apostle Paul had to be quite incredible.
What were the results of those meetings? Luke said that all of Asia (Asia Minor) heard the word of God during that season. The seven churches of Asia addressed in the book of Revelations were started as a result of those meetings. The special miracles that Luke referred to also took place. Pieces of cloth from Paul’s body were placed on sick people and those oppressed by demons and they were healed. Luke also said that the word of God began to prevail in that city. This was probably the greatest harvest the Christian church had seen up until that time. There may have never been a time in history when a major city was impacted by a revival like the city of Ephesus was impacted. The church in Ephesus became the largest church of their day (it didn’t seem “relevant” or seeker sensitive). The power of God was obviously prominent and on display at Ephesus. It became a leading Christian Church for several centuries.
The secret to the move of God in Ephesus was saturation. Those two years of services at the School of Tyrannus were the main ingredient. Saturation has to become part of our Christian experience. Why not start today? Saturate in His presence. Spend time in God’s word and in soaking under some good worship. Don’t be surprised if some “special miracles” begin to break out.
